Learn keyfacts about level 3 health and social care units duration
● The duration of Level 3 health and social care units typically ranges from 6 months to 1 year, depending on the specific course and institution.
● Learning outcomes include developing advanced knowledge and skills in health and social care, enhancing critical thinking and problem-solving abilities, and gaining practical experience through placements.
● These units are highly relevant to the health and social care industry, providing learners with the necessary competencies to work effectively in various healthcare settings.
● Unique features of Level 3 health and social care units may include specialized modules in areas such as mental health, elderly care, or disability support, as well as opportunities for hands-on training and professional development.
● Completing these units can lead to career advancement, higher job prospects, and the potential for further education in health and social care fields.
